I see that Gary Weir scored all EIGHT goals for Wick against Fort William!

 

The Wick academy website has posted the following:-

 

"Gary Weir broke the Club record today as he scored all 8 Academy goals in our 8-1 win over visitors Fort William. The previous highest scoring record in a single game was by Richard Macadie who scored 5 in our 7-0 win away to Buckie Thistle in December 2012.

It took 30 minutes before Weir opened the scoring and Academy only held the lead for 4 minutes with Keith Millar firing a dipping shot under James More's cross-bar. From then on though everything that Weir seemed to touch flew in and he was awarded the man of the match award for his brilliant scoring performance."

 

What a fantastic performance!
